Fairphone Gen 6 Introduces Modular Design with Changeable Backplates

The Fairphone Gen 6, a pioneering smartphone in the realm of sustainable technology, features a modular design that allows users to easily change backplates and other components. This innovative device, launched on June 28, 2025, emphasizes repairability and sustainability, catering to environmentally conscious consumers.

The modular Fairphone Gen 6 comes equipped with changeable backplates, including options such as a card holder, lanyard, and finger loop. Users can replace the rear cover by unscrewing two small bolts, a process that is straightforward and does not require specialized tools. This functionality is part of Fairphone's commitment to longevity and repairability, contrasting sharply with many contemporary smartphones where components are often glued together, hindering repair efforts.

According to Fairphone’s spokesperson, Matthew Burgos, “The modular design ensures that users can keep their devices functional for years, significantly reducing electronic waste.” The smartphone's modularity allows for the replacement of twelve different components, including the battery, which is designed to easily pop out, reminiscent of earlier mobile designs.

In addition to its modular features, the Fairphone Gen 6 incorporates over 50% fair and recycled materials, including aluminum, copper, and cobalt. This initiative aligns with global sustainability goals and reflects an increasing consumer demand for environmentally responsible products. Dr. Sarah Johnson, a Professor of Environmental Science at Stanford University, noted, “The use of recycled materials in consumer electronics is crucial for reducing the carbon footprint associated with the tech industry.”

The phone also boasts a memory card slot that allows users to expand storage capacity up to 2 terabytes, catering to users' growing storage needs. In terms of design, the Fairphone Gen 6 features a minimalist aesthetic, with a solid rear color and embedded cameras to minimize protrusions. The body is constructed from a recycled matte composite, while the screen is protected by Gorilla Glass 7i, ensuring durability.

Moreover, the device includes a unique monochromatic mode, activated by a lime-colored switch, which restricts users to five chosen apps. This feature aims to promote mindful usage and reduce screen time, a growing concern among smartphone users.

The Fairphone Gen 6 has an IP55 rating, indicating its resistance to dust and water, and has undergone military-grade drop testing, ensuring its robustness in everyday use. The changeable backplates and integrated accessories are sold separately, indicating Fairphone’s approach to customization and personalization in smartphone design.
